Historical and Social Context
Korean culture is deeply rooted in Confucianism. Core principles include honoring elders, familial responsibility, and preserving social balance.
Marriage customs in Korea reflect these ideals deeply. Korean brides often embody these beliefs through their roles.
Parental and family consent are typically emphasized in Korean marriages. This might differ from Western norms.
Striving for harmony and subtle communication is highly valued means communication is often indirect.

Balancing Courtesy and Clarity
Expressing limits tactfully can strengthen relationships across cultural divides. Indirect and polite communication is preferred in Korea, which means bluntness might be misinterpreted.
To set boundaries effectively soft wording combined with understanding. Beginning conversations with positive remarks helps in sharing personal limits.
You might say things like “I really value our relationship and want to be honest with you, so could we agree on some personal space?”
Listening actively and confirming understanding encourages openness and respect. Asking how they feel makes boundary-setting a two-way dialogue.
Adapting to the cultural background of Korean brides incorporating gentle phrasing lessens face-threatening acts.
